深入探讨gocrack GitHub项目及其应用

什么是gocrack?

gocrack 是一个开源的密码破解工具,它可以帮助用户快速破解多种格式的加密密码。这个项目托管在GitHub上,提供了丰富的功能和易用的界面,使得即使是初学者也能够轻松上手。

gocrack的特点

  1. 开源代码:gocrack是一个完全开源的项目,任何人都可以查看其代码、使用它或为其贡献。
  2. 多种支持的密码类型:gocrack支持多种加密算法,包括但不限于MD5、SHA1等。
  3. 简单易用的界面:gocrack的用户界面设计简单直观,让用户在使用过程中更加流畅。
  4. 高度可定制:用户可以根据需要自行修改和优化代码。

如何安装gocrack?

1. 克隆仓库

使用以下命令克隆gocrack的GitHub仓库: bash git clone https://github.com/username/gocrack.git

2. 安装依赖

在终端中进入克隆的目录,并安装所需依赖: bash cd gocrack pip install -r requirements.txt

3. 运行程序

使用以下命令启动gocrack: bash python main.py

gocrack的使用方法

gocrack的使用相对简单,只需要几个步骤:

  1. 选择加密算法:启动程序后,选择你想要破解的加密算法。
  2. 输入待破解的密码:在输入框中粘贴或输入待破解的密码。
  3. 开始破解:点击“开始破解”按钮,程序将自动开始处理。

gocrack的应用场景

  • 网络安全研究:研究人员可以利用gocrack进行安全性测试。
  • 密码恢复:用户可以使用该工具帮助找回忘记的密码。
  • 学习与研究:适合计算机科学或信息安全领域的学习者。

常见问题解答(FAQ)

gocrack是否安全?

_gocrack_是一个开源项目,用户可以审查其代码,以确保没有恶意行为。但用户应自行负责在法律允许的范围内使用该工具。

如何贡献代码给gocrack?

如果你想为gocrack贡献代码,可以按照以下步骤操作:

  • Fork仓库:在GitHub上Fork gocrack的仓库。
  • 创建分支:在你的Fork中创建一个新的分支。
  • 进行修改:在新的分支中进行你想要的修改。
  • 提交Pull Request:完成修改后,提交Pull Request到原始仓库。

gocrack支持哪些操作系统?

_gocrack_主要支持Windows、Linux和macOS。由于使用Python开发,用户可以在任何支持Python的环境中运行该程序。

如何报告gocrack中的bug?

如果你发现了bug,可以在gocrack的GitHub页面上打开一个issue,描述你的问题和复现步骤,项目维护者将会进行处理。

总结

gocrack 是一个强大的开源密码破解工具,适合各类用户。通过其简单易用的界面和强大的功能,gocrack使得密码破解变得更加高效。在使用过程中,用户应遵循法律法规,合理使用该工具。

正文完